Right-of-Way Rules
Although often overlooked, right-of-way rules are crucial to advancing safe interactions between vehicles and pedestrians on the road. These rules determine which road users have priority in multiple situations, eliminating confusion and potential accidents. For instance, at intersections, vehicles must yield to pedestrians in crosswalks and to other vehicles that arrived first. Additionally, drivers must be careful when merging or changing lanes, ensuring they do not hinder those already in the lane. Understanding these rules is essential for all road users, as they enhance predictability and safety. When properly observed, right-of-way rules substantially aid in smoother traffic flow and reduce the likelihood of collisions, fostering a more harmonious driving environment for everyone involved.
Defensive Driving Methods for Enhanced Safety
Numerous motorists fail to recognize the value of defensive driving techniques, which are necessary for ensuring safety on the road. These techniques encompass being conscious of your environment, foreseeing potential hazards, and responding appropriately to the actions of other drivers. Key strategies include preserving a safe following distance, using mirrors correctly, and avoiding distractions. Furthermore, defensive drivers should be prepared for sudden changes in traffic conditions and the unpredictability of other road users. By maintaining a calm and composed, they can make smarter decisions in challenging situations. What's more, understanding the limits of their vehicle and practicing proper speed control deliver greatly to safer driving. At the end of the day, applying defensive driving techniques can significantly reduce the risk of accidents and elevate overall road safety.

Picking the Ideal Driving Program for Your Goals
How can someone identify the most appropriate driving instruction for their unique needs? To begin, individuals should evaluate their current skill level, whether they are beginners or seeking expert techniques. Then, they must consider their learning tendencies, such as whether they do well in a classroom setting or prefer direct experience. It is also essential to consider the class schedule and location for convenience. Also, researching the instructor's qualifications and the school's reputation can provide perspective into the quality of education offered. As a final step, would-be students should examine the class structure, including the duration and types of vehicles used during training, ensuring that the program meets personal goals and state requirements. By weighing these factors, individuals can make sound decisions.
